This non-smoking hotel in Schwerin offers free Wi-Fi, free parking, and a sauna. It is located in a villa, a 3-minute walk from the lively Mecklenburger Straße and Lake Pfaffenteich.
The 3-star Biohotel Amadeus has rooms with an Austrian design. All rooms have a sitting area with satellite TV and minibar.
An organic breakfast buffet is served at the Amadeus every day. Many bars and restaurants are a short walk away.
Schwerin's main train station is a 5-minute walk from the Biohotel Amadeus.
